What is it?

Health Reference Center helps students build practical health knowledge and smart decision-making skills with trusted articles and videos on nutrition, mental health, substance abuse, and more—all in a safe, student-friendly space.
Why it's great
Supports curriculum
With evidence-based, age-appropriate content aligned to health education standards, its resources engage diverse learners and support varied teaching styles.
Promotes health literacy
Through clear, accessible articles and videos on key topics like nutrition, mental health, puberty, and social issues, students are empowered to make informed decisions.
Builds critical life skills
Evidence-based content allows students to make informed decisions, improve analytical thinking, and take personal responsibility for a healthy lifestyle.
Teaching and learning tools
Citation Tool
Move from information seeking to communicating by extracting the necessary resource citation for use in a variety of citation managers with dynamic citations available in MLA, Chicago, APA, and Harvard formats.
Classroom and LTI Integrations
Supports a variety of integration options and partners, including Canvas and D2L (Desire2Learn) and saving to Google Drive.
Interactive Personal Health Tools
A Body Mass Index calculator and interactive MyPlate graphic enable users to assess key indicators regarding their health and plan for a healthy lifestyle.
Search by Standards
Content is correlated to all major standards, making it easy to find the right material.
